NBA: Los Angeles Lakers vs Los Angeles Clippers Betting Preview



The struggling Los Angeles Lakers will seek to bounce back as they face their city rivals, currently good basketball playing Los Angeles Clippers at Staples Center.


Los Angeles Lakers


It’s just been an absolutely disastrous stretch for the Lakers in their last few weeks. Even with LeBron James back, this team just flat out suck right now to put it nicely. Lakers are now 30-33, 3 games below .500 for the first time since 2-5 start in October. Lakers are coming off back to back defeats during the weekend, the latter being to the 13-51, worst team in the NBA Phoenix Suns which ultimately is as low as you can get right now for the Lakers. Lakers are 4.5 games out of the Playoffs and it seems like they’re not going to make it unless they go on a hot stretch. Only positives right now is the play of Brandon Ingram and LeBron James is springing back to form, but the lack of bench production, shooting and BAD defense is the reason why the Lakers are playing so terribly. Going back to Staples is the only thing that’s good for the Lakers because at least there they’ve been somewhat respectable unlike when they go on the road. If the Lakers want to win, someone other than LeBron and Ingram will have to step up. Lakers are relatively healthy only missing Lonzo and Lance is questionable who by the way torched the Clippers last time with 20 pts so his energy might be something Lakers would need off the bench to win tonight and they’ll hope he can play. THIS IS A MUST WIN FOR THE LAKERS!

Los Angeles Clippers


Clippers have been surprising in the last month. Ever since the Tobias Harris trade, everyone assumed they’d go into tank mode but instead have gone 6-4 in these games and have moved up to 7th with a 36-29 record and look firmly in the driving seat to make the Playoffs. The additions of young players like Shamet and Zubac has helped this team win games, but the most important reason for their success is the bench production. Lou Williams and Montrezl Harrel have especially been playing fantastic ball off the bench and you can make a case both are top contenders for the 6 man of the year award. Clippers have one of the best coaches in the NBA Doc Rivers which also helps to succeed. Clippers are a young, deep gritty team and right now they look like the best team in LA as Pat Beverley says. Bench is definitely the biggest advantage for the Clippers in this match up against the Lakers and if they were to win, it’s likely going to be due to the fact that their bench is far superior to the Lakers one. Lou Williams has been going off against the Lakers quite often in the past few years so expect him to have a big night tonight! Health wise, Clippers are also in good position. Mbah a Moute (probably) and Wilson Chandler are both out but they’ve been not playing for the Clippers during this stretch at all so it’s not a big deal.

Betting Stats


Totals


Lakers have the worst total point over covering percentage this season at just 26.7% (8-1-21 this season) although they covered 2 straight overs in their last 2 games at home, they’re overall an awful team at covering overs. Total against the Clippers is 237.0 points. Lakers haven’t had a 237 total at home before, but they have had a 237.5 total twice against Milwaukee which they ended with an over in a 120-131 loss and Houston which they also got an over in a 115-124 loss, so despite a bad overall percentage at overs, they have been able to cover these high ones at 237/237.5 pts.


Clippers have covered just 40% of their overs on the road this season (14-21). Although they’re theoretically at home, it’ll likely feel like a road game considering there will be more Laker fans and the arena is in Laker colours tonight. Clippers haven’t had a 237 point total but the closest they’ve been to it was 236.5 point total against New Orleans TWICE covering the over in a 129-126 win and the other resulting with an under in a 116-109 loss.


 



Handicaps


Lakers have only covered 40% of their home Handicaps this season (12-18). Lakers are 4 point favourites despite their recent struggles. Lakers have had a -4 Handicap once before this season against Dallas which they did manage to cover winning the game 114-103.


Clippers have covered 51.4% of their road Handicaps this season (18-1-16). Clippers have had a +4 Handicap twice before in Portland which they covered winning 104-100 and in Sacramento which they also covered winning 116-109 in their last road game. They also had a very similar +3.5 Handicap in Houston ALSO covering it winning the game 133-113 so Clippers are pretty good at being small underdogs on the road.


Recent H2H in Los Angeles (Lakers home court)


All Lakers-Clippers games get played in Los Angeles obviously, this season they split these games with the road team winning each.


We’re going to look at the games played on the Lakers court this time. Clippers have dominated the Lakers on their own floor lately winning 8 of the last 9 times against the Lakers on the “road”.


Clippers beat the Lakers this season on the Lakers floor 118-107 earlier, however LeBron James did not play and Clippers had a lot of chances in the roster since. In that last meeting the Clippers covered a -5.5 Handicap while total 229.5 points ended with an under as teams totalled 225 points.
